The end of the 2020-21 season is roughly three months away, and as the start of the summer inches closer, so does Paris Saint-Germain’s decision on what to do with Kylian Mbappé, whose contract expires next year.

Les Parisiens have held contract extension talks with the 22-year-old, but no agreement by both parties has occurred. Nonetheless, the capital club is asking the player to decide on his future to organize its summer plans.

According to Marca, the French giants want to know what their superstar forward intends to do with his future after their return-leg fixture against FC Barcelona in the UEFA Champions Round of 16.

PSG sporting director has made it known that the time has come for the France international to decide on his future in an interview with France Bleu Paris.

Despite rumors of Real Madrid lurking, hoping to bring Mbappé to the Spanish capital, PSG’s ownership has other ideas. The 2022 FIFA World Cup is around the corner, and the goal for Qatar Sports Investments is to have both Neymar Jr. and Mbappé as the faces representing the French giants, Marca states.

The return leg at the Parc des Princes is less than two weeks away; everyone will be on pins and needles awaiting Mbappé’s decision.
